Font, to je vlastně kus softwaru. Když je to software, proč by nemohl obsahovat umělou inteligenci, že. Søren Fuglede Jørgensen vzal open-source AI Llama a vměstnal ji do fontu a ona dělá něco jako prediktivní klávesnici. Začnete psát, a když už nevíte, jak dál, prostě začnete psát jeden vykřičník za druhým, a Llama font místo těch vykřičníků doplní smysluplný text.
Z textu „Bylo nebylo!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!“ se stane „Bylo nebylo, žilo malé děvče jménem Lily.“ Pro náhradu vykřičníků za text použil Søren technologie HarfBuzz a WebAssembly, které se využívají pro kontextové vykreslování ligatur třeba v arabštině. Má to jedinou vadu. Vidíte sice text „Bylo nebylo, žilo malé děvče jménem Lily.“, ale ten text, to je jen tvar ligatury namísto těch vykřičníků. Když změníte font, zjistíte, že ty vykřičníky tam pořád jsou.
(Obrázek v upoutávce: Joakim Honkasalo z Unsplash)